Fidelity Launches Three New Funds

Two of the fund giant's latest offerings give investors international exposure, while the other gives instant asset allocation.

The newest offerings from Fidelity address two major investing trends: the growing desire for one-fund solutions and rising demand for international investments.

Fidelity Total International Equity (symbol FTIEX) aims to be the only foreign-stock fund you need to own. Holdings are split among four sub-portfolios: growth stocks in developed markets, value stocks in developed markets, all kinds of stocks in emerging markets, and international small-company stocks.
